Overview
Hans Dieplinger practices in Innsbruck, Austria. Mr. Dieplinger is highly rated in 4 conditions, according to our data. His top areas of expertise are High Cholesterol, Metabolic Syndrome, Familial Hypercholesterolemia, and Defective Apolipoprotein B-100.
His clinical research consists of co-authoring 39 peer reviewed articles. MediFind looks at clinical research from the past 15 years.
